WASHINGTON, DC: President Trump reportedly called conservative firebrand Charlie Kirk to express support for Attorney General Pam Bondi following the conservative backlash over her handling of the Jeffrey Epstein files.

Things went off the rails at Turning Point USA’s conference in Florida over the weekend, where Kirk and former Fox News anchor Megyn Kelly didn't hold back on their criticism.

Kirk reportedly slammed Bondi for allegedly “humiliating” influencers who had visited the White House with her infamous Jeffrey Epstein “binders".



 

Donald Trump defends Pam Bondi, calls Charlie Kirk

Trump wasn’t having it. Taking to Truth Social, he rushed to Bondi’s defense.

“What’s going on with my ‘boys’ and, in some cases, ‘gals?’ They’re all going after Attorney General Pam Bondi, who is doing a FANTASTIC JOB!” he wrote on Saturday.

“We’re on one Team, MAGA, and I don’t like what’s happening. We have a PERFECT Administration, THE TALK OF THE WORLD, and ‘selfish people’ are trying to hurt it, all over a guy who never dies, Jeffrey Epstein.”

Trump subsequently got on the phone behind the scenes, reportedly calling up Bondi’s most vocal critics to try and cool things down, according to three CNN sources. One of those calls reportedly went straight to Charlie Kirk.

CNN’s White House correspondent Kristen Holmes posted on X, “NEWS: President Trump called Charlie Kirk Saturday to express his support for Bondi after being shown clip of Kirk seemingly supporting Deputy FBI Director Dan Bongino over Bondi at Kirk's Turning Point USA conference in FL.”

Dan Bongino on the fence, Steve Bannon blasts Pam Bondi

CNN reported Friday that Deputy FBI Director Dan Bongino is seriously thinking about quitting, caught in the crossfire between the FBI and DOJ over the Epstein revelations. The memo concluded there’s “no evidence Epstein kept a ‘client list’ or was murdered."

When reporters asked Trump if Bongino was still on the job, he said, “I think so. I spoke to him today. Dan Bongino is a very good guy. I’ve known him a long time. … And he sounded terrific.” He added, “I think he’s in good shape.”

Not everyone in MAGA is buying the memo, though.

Right-wing firebrand Laura Loomer has openly called for Bondi to be fired. Meanwhile, former Trump strategist Steve Bannon lit up his 'War Room' podcast on Monday, slamming the administration’s handling of the Epstein file and accusing them of lacking transparency.

He told CNN that the entire investigation appears to have been “mismanaged.”

A Trump adviser even called the memo’s release a “political nightmare” and griped that it should’ve been timed better — maybe just before a holiday, or better yet, “after the 2026 midterm elections.”

Former Fox News star Tucker Carlson alleged on his podcast that Bondi is “covering up crimes, very serious crimes by their own description.”



 

Bur Bondi is clearly still in Trump’s good graces, at least for now. On Sunday, she was spotted sitting right next to Trump in his VIP box at the FIFA Club World Cup final in New Jersey. One photo from the game showed Trump flashing Bondi a big thumbs-up.

Still, insiders say things can change real fast and there’s no guarantee Bondi’s spot is safe forever, CNN reported.
